Asbury University Honors More Than 600 Students on Spring 2026 Dean’s List

More than 600 Asbury students earned Dean’s List honors while pursuing rigorous academics and preparing for lives of service and leadership.

The Spring 2026 Dean’s List reflects Asbury University’s commitment to academic excellence, spiritual vitality, and preparing students to make a meaningful impact for Christ.

Asbury University celebrates the academic achievements of more than 600 undergraduate students who earned a place on the Spring 2026 Dean’s List. These Asbury students demonstrated exceptional dedication, discipline, and perseverance by achieving a term grade point average of 3.50 or higher while completing at least 12 graded credit hours.

The accomplishments of these students align with the University’s broader mission of preparing graduates for lives of purpose and service. Asbury’s strong academic foundation continues to produce meaningful outcomes for students. 

Ninety-nine percent of Asbury University’s 2025 traditional undergraduate graduates were employed or pursuing graduate school, fellowships, or internships within six months of graduation. Based on a 92.5% knowledge rate, Asbury’s career outcomes rate exceeds the national bachelor’s-degree career outcomes rate of 85.7%, as reported by NACE’s First Destinations for the Class of 2025.

Learn More About Asbury University

Asbury University is a nationally ranked Christian liberal arts institution in the heart of Kentucky with 15 academic departments offering more than 120 undergraduate areas of study, along with graduate degrees in business, Christian ministries, communication, media, and education and an online undergraduate program. More than 22,000 living alumni surround the globe, leading and serving in all 50 states and at least 80 nations.
